Florida has two new laws aimed at combatting animal cruelty. “Trooper’s Law” was inspired by dog who was tied to a fence and abandoned along an interstate highway as a hurricane approached.
Trooper's Law is named after a bull terrier that grabbed the state’s heart when a video went viral of Florida Highway Patrol Trooper Orlando Morales rescuing the dog, which was left standing in a pool of water and tied to a fence post on Interstate 75 as Hurricane Milton approached.
